Discussion | Esports What was G2 thinking?

They got rid off SunPayus after a very good Major (making the playoffs for the first time, beat Navi, looked competitive against Falcons and Spirit). Then they replaced him with r1nkle who looked like a sidegrade or a downgrade. SunPayus was also important for their comms. What makes it worse is that they had kl1m, didn’t go for him and didn’t manage to sell him either. They haven’t sold SunPayus either, and looked underwhelming in their first event.

I think with pieces like HeavyGod and sAw (and Matys + huNter have potential) they could build something very strong. But instead it looks like they are wasting another 6 months with a team that won't make progress. Teams like G2 or Faze cannot afford this given they can easily lose their best pieces. HeavyGod shouldn't have to wait three years for a possible excellent team, especially when they were close to something solid just recently. Signing NertZ was also a sidegrade, fair enough because they wanted to try something new, but I think he should be replaced eventually. I don't think they can just wait for sAw to magically make him perform again.

Players don’t get paid for their full salary when benched. The max orgs will agree to is 50% but it can be as low as zero. JKS wasn’t paid anything when he was benched on G2. Not to mention no prize or sticker money.

When Coldzera tried to force MIBR to sell him they called his bluff and waited him out. He ended up paying part of his own buyout to join Faze.
